在使用 el-select 组件的 allow-create 功能时,你可以按照以下步骤来捕捉新条目值、验证其有效性、发送到后端并处理响应。这里假设你使用的是 Vue.js 和 Element UI 库。 1. 捕捉 el-select 的allow-create 事件触发时的新条目值 当用户在输入框中输入一个新选项并按下回车或选择创建选项时,el-select 会触发...
去掉下拉框选项分页加载更多。 因此,封装了智能填充组件SmartFill。 问题复现 SmartFill中输入值,下拉框会出现两个相同选项:一个是本来的选项,一个是输入新建的选项。 分析 el-select的allow-create属性,是当输入值在选项列表中找不到时,允许创建新的选项,选项内容就是输入值。 在此处,输入值可以在选项列表中找到,...
1、首先给el-select绑定一个id(例如:selectSku),这个id会传到组件里面,绑定在那个input上面, <el-selectstyle="width: 100%"v-model="ruleForm.skuName"filterable allow-create id="selectSku"@change="selectChange"default-first-option><el-optionv-for="item in options":key="item.id":label="item.sk...
allow-create placeholder="请选择" @change="companyChange" > <el-option v-for="item in companyList" :key="item.id" :label="item.name" :value="item.id" /> </el-select> 打印发现 一旦有先添加项目后 值会存在于this.$refs.company.createdLabel中,为避免先添加后切换导致添加值不为null在每次...
[Component] [select] el-select 的allow-create情况下,输入的内容与某个选项的value值一致,当点击外部区域后,原有的选项丢失 Bug Type:Component Environment Vue Version:3.4.30 Element Plus Version:2.7.5 Browser / OS:最新版谷歌 Build Tool:Vite
这个问题可能是由于allow-create和remote-method两个选项的使用方式引起的。 allow-create选项允许用户在选择框中输入未在列表中出现的值,然后你可以通过remote-method远程方法来搜索这个值并添加到列表中。然而,如果用户输入的值已经在列表中存在,allow-create不会做任何事情,也就是说,它不会自动将这个值添加到列表中...
希望通过allow-create创建之后,监听被创建的值,因为需要调接口把这个值插入数据库,google了一下说是可以通过refPack.value.createdLabel这个方法获取,但是获取到的始终是undefined.只能在change里监听值,判断是否在v-for循环的数组里,这样去判断吗? 但是这个select又是可以远程搜索的,又可能有大坑... ...
Issue Open Check [Component] [select] el-select 的allow-create情况下,输入的内容与某个选项的value值一致,当点击外部区域后,原有的选项丢失 #4828 Sign in to view logs Summary Jobs issue-open-check Run details Usage Workflow file Triggered via issue November 9, 2024 19:50 ...
使用allow-create属性即可通过在输入框中输入文字来创建新的条目。注意此时filterable必须为真。本例还使用了default-first-option属性,在该属性打开的情况下,按下回车就可以选中当前选项列表中的第一个选项,无需使用鼠标或键盘方向键进行定位。<template><el-selectv-model="value"multiplefilterableallow-createdefault-fi...
我的选项是后台动态获取的(有一个专门的下拉选项的表),在输入框中添加新的选项时,想知道这个选项是不是新添加的,而且我的数据库存储对应的value必须是int类型的id,但是allow-create 新添加的值可能会是字符串并不是我想要的自增id 所以在提交表单之后,我通过ref得到这个el-select中的一个createdLabel 的属性 ,...